Employee Management Software: A Complete Guide to Streamlining Workforce Management
Managing employees effectively is one of the biggest challenges organizations face today. From tracking attendance and managing leave requests to monitoring performance and ensuring compliance, handling workforce operations manually can be time-consuming and prone to errors. This is where employee management software plays a crucial role.
Employee management software helps businesses automate HR processes, improve employee engagement, and streamline workforce administration. By centralizing employee-related information and automating routine tasks, organizations can focus more on strategic growth and employee development.
What is Employee Management Software?
Employee management software is a digital solution designed to help businesses manage their workforce efficiently. It provides a centralized platform for handling employee records, attendance, payroll data, performance tracking, leave management, onboarding, and other HR functions.
The primary goal of this software is to simplify workforce management while reducing administrative burden. It allows HR teams and managers to access accurate employee information, monitor productivity, and make data-driven decisions.
Why is Employee Management Software Important?
As businesses grow, managing employees manually becomes increasingly difficult. Paper-based records, spreadsheets, and disconnected systems often lead to errors, delays, and compliance risks.
Employee management software addresses these challenges by providing automation, transparency, and real-time access to workforce data. It helps organizations improve efficiency while creating a better experience for employees and managers alike.
Some key reasons why businesses invest in employee management software include:
- Reduced administrative workload
- Improved workforce visibility
- Better compliance management
- Enhanced employee experience
- Accurate attendance and leave tracking
- Simplified performance monitoring
- Faster decision-making through analytics
Key Features of Employee Management Software
1. Employee Information Management
One of the core functions of employee management software is maintaining a centralized employee database. It stores important information such as personal details, job roles, contact information, employment history, and organizational structure.
This eliminates the need for multiple spreadsheets and ensures data remains accurate and easily accessible.
2. Attendance Tracking
Attendance management is essential for workforce productivity and compliance. Modern employee management software allows organizations to track employee attendance in real time using digital check-ins, biometric integration, GPS tracking, or web-based systems.
This helps reduce time theft and improves workforce accountability.
3. Leave Management
Managing leave requests manually can be frustrating for both employees and HR teams. Employee management software automates the entire leave process, allowing employees to submit requests online while managers can review and approve them quickly.
This improves transparency and prevents scheduling conflicts.
4. Performance Management
Tracking employee performance is critical for business growth. Employee management software provides tools for goal setting, performance reviews, feedback collection, and productivity analysis.
Organizations can identify top performers, address skill gaps, and create personalized development plans.
5. Employee Self-Service Portal
A self-service portal empowers employees to access their personal information, submit leave requests, update records, and view important company documents without relying on HR assistance.
This improves employee satisfaction while reducing administrative tasks.
6. Reporting and Analytics
Data-driven decision-making has become a priority for modern organizations. Employee management software offers reporting and analytics tools that help businesses track workforce trends, attendance patterns, productivity levels, and employee turnover rates.
These insights support strategic planning and workforce optimization.
Benefits of Employee Management Software
Improved Operational Efficiency
Automation eliminates repetitive manual tasks, allowing HR professionals to focus on higher-value activities such as talent development and employee engagement.
Better Employee Experience
Employees appreciate easy access to information and self-service options. A streamlined experience contributes to higher satisfaction and improved workplace morale.
Enhanced Accuracy
Manual data entry often results in mistakes that can impact payroll, attendance records, and compliance reporting. Employee management software reduces these errors through automation and centralized data management.
Stronger Compliance
Organizations must comply with labor laws, attendance regulations, and workplace policies. Employee management software helps maintain accurate records and supports compliance efforts through proper documentation.
Increased Productivity
When administrative tasks are simplified, managers and employees can spend more time on meaningful work. This leads to higher productivity and improved business outcomes.
How to Choose the Right Employee Management Software
Selecting the right solution requires careful evaluation of business needs and workforce requirements. Before making a decision, organizations should consider the following factors:
Scalability
Choose software that can grow with the organization and support future workforce expansion.
Ease of Use
A user-friendly interface encourages employee adoption and reduces training requirements.
Customization
Different businesses have unique processes. Flexible software allows organizations to customize workflows and settings according to their needs.
Integration Capabilities
The software should integrate seamlessly with existing business systems to ensure smooth data flow and operational consistency.
Security
Employee information is highly sensitive. Strong security measures such as data encryption, access controls, and regular backups are essential.
Reporting Features
Comprehensive reporting and analytics tools help organizations gain valuable workforce insights and make informed decisions.
Future of Employee Management Software
The future of employee management software is being shaped by automation, artificial intelligence, and advanced analytics. Businesses are increasingly adopting smart technologies to improve workforce planning, employee engagement, and productivity management.
Modern solutions are expected to offer predictive insights, personalized employee experiences, and greater workplace flexibility. As remote and hybrid work models continue to evolve, employee management software will remain a critical tool for maintaining workforce efficiency and organizational success.
Conclusion
Employee management software has become an essential solution for businesses seeking to improve workforce efficiency, enhance employee experiences, and streamline HRMS Software, By automating key processes such as attendance tracking, leave management, performance monitoring, and employee record management, organizations can reduce administrative burdens and focus on strategic growth.
Investing in the right employee management software not only simplifies workforce administration but also helps create a more productive, engaged, and future-ready workplace.